Zoom and Pan Canvas
What This Feature Does
Zoom and pan the canvas to view the overall composition or enlarge details for fine editing.
How to Access
In the editor, use the navigation or move tool, or operate via touch gestures.
How to Use
Pan the Canvas View
- Select the move/navigation tool.
- Press and hold the canvas, then drag.
- The canvas view will move accordingly.
Zoom In and Out
- On touch devices, pinch with two fingers to zoom.
- On mouse-supported devices, use the scroll wheel or trackpad to zoom.
Reset Canvas Position
- Locate the "Reset Canvas" button.
- Click it to re-fit the canvas to the screen.
Tips
- Zoom in when working on details.
- Zoom out to view the overall composition.
- If the canvas shifts, use the reset canvas function.
Frequently Asked Questions
Why doesn't dragging the canvas draw anything?
You are likely using the move/navigation tool, which only moves the view when dragging.
What should I do if I lose sight of the canvas?
Click the "Reset Canvas" button to display the canvas in a suitable position again.
